Less than a month after russias annexation of crimea, ukraine has approved a series of military exercises with nato this summer, which could see tension rise still further. Ukraine is not currently a member of nato, although its been a partner of the alliance the last 15 years. Anorexia: Women's deaths prompt fears over specialist care

Concerns about a shortage of eating disorder specialists have been raised by a health minister following the deaths of five women with anorexia.
Coroner Sean Horstead warned NHS trusts were finding it difficult to fill eating disorder vacancies, after the women s inquests in Cambridgeshire.
Conservative MP Nadine Dorries said she shared concerns over the shortages.
She said more accurate data was needed about the number of people with eating disorders.
Mr Horstead had said that while eating disorders have the highest mortality rate of mental illnesses, he was concerned that there may also be a significant under-reporting of the extent to which eating disorders have caused or contributed to deaths . ....
